Miss Crow with Mr. Lizard Episode 27 Recap
> Miss Crow with Mr. Lizard Recap
Zhao Yan opened the door to find Xu Cheng Ran, who had just returned from a business meeting, heavily intoxicated and reeking of alcohol. Seizing the moment of his drunken honesty, Xu Cheng Ran earnestly questioned when he could truly bridge the distance between them and truly enter her heart, confessing that he had never taken any relationship or girl as seriously as he did her.
His heartfelt words deeply moved Zhao Yan, and as the space between them seemed to vanish, a sudden hiccup from Xu Cheng Ran broke the tender atmosphere. The next morning, Xu Cheng Ran awoke with no memory of the previous night. When Zhao Yan pressed him about his drunken declarations, he adamantly denied saying anything serious, insisting it was all nonsense and not his true feelings. Zhao Yan, frustrated by his denial, accused him of making a fool of her.
However, despite her anger, she ultimately agreed to set aside her inhibitions and genuinely attempt a relationship with him. Later, Xu Cheng Ran visited his father, proudly announcing his recent success. His father, however, challenged him further, stating that true victory would only be achieved if Xu Cheng Ran returned to Reindeer Group and surpassed his father's achievements. Xu Cheng Ran, despite his initial bravado, seemed to hesitate at the proposition.
Returning home, he found Zhao Yan asleep and pondered how he would break the news of his return to Reindeer Group to her. Meanwhile, Jiang Xiaoning arrived home to find Tang Xu waiting in the alley outside her door, a bottle of alcohol in his hand. Tang Xu, feeling deeply dejected about the recent bidding, expressed his desire to talk.
Jiang Xiaoning gently admonished him against using underhanded tactics to win, suggesting it was unnecessary to defeat Gu Chuan and Xu Cheng Ran in such a manner. Tang Xu, however, was determined to win not only for himself but also for Jiang Xiaoning's future, hoping to establish himself and empower her as a top-tier designer. However, Jiang Xiaoning consistently refused Tang Xu's help, causing him considerable distress.
Jiang Xiaoning firmly stated she never asked for such help and would not condone his methods. Growing more agitated, Tang Xu grabbed her shoulder, which made her uncomfortable. He then passionately confessed his love, explaining that his feelings had evolved beyond their childhood friendship and sisterly bond. Jiang Xiaoning, taken aback, clarified that she had always regarded Tang Xu as a brother, and then revealed that she was already in love with Gu Chuan.
Tang Xu, unable to accept this, questioned why it had to be Gu Chuan and argued that their shared past and his sacrifices for her made their connection irreplaceable. As the discussion grew heated, Tang Xu refused to be seen merely as a brother. In the ensuing struggle, Tang Xu fell down a flight of steps, losing consciousness. Jiang Xiaoning rushed him to the hospital, where doctors confirmed he was fine and could be discharged after some rest.
Despite the doctor's assurances, the day's events deeply distressed Jiang Xiaoning, leaving her smileless. She directly told Tang Xu that they should minimize contact in the future and then sought solace at Gu Chuan's home, where she found comfort in his embrace. While Xu Cheng Ran was still pondering how to inform Zhao Yan about his return to Reindeer Group, he officially rejoined the company, attempting to keep his new role a secret from Zhao Yan, who also worked there.
He confessed his fear to Gu Chuan, worried that Zhao Yan would "kick him out" if she discovered his deception, expressing despair that he might need a new heart to endure the stress. To maintain his cover, he even instructed his new secretary, Zhang Xiao Mi, to prevent anyone from other departments from visiting his executive floor and to redecorate his office to his liking. Despite his efforts to hide, the inevitable happened: he encountered Zhao Yan in an elevator.
When she recognized him and questioned his presence on the executive floor, he nervously claimed he was merely there to pick her up from work, pretending he had accidentally pressed the wrong floor button. Zhao Yan, however, knew he was lying and playfully asked how long he thought he could maintain the charade. Gu Chuan and Jiang Xiaoning revisited their completed art museum design project.
Gu Chuan handed Jiang Xiaoning a pair of tech glasses, through which she saw the museum's interior come to life with vibrant artwork, accompanied by the sincere smile of the deceased owner's son and brilliant colors projected from overhead displays. The two stood side-by-side, looking at the same colorful sky. She expressed immense pride in her contribution to such a beautiful architectural feat. Gu Chuan emphasized the importance of her health, urging her not to overwork herself.
Jiang Xiaoning, in turn, expressed her daily fear of losing everything she currently possessed and promised to protect him, just as he had protected her years ago. One morning, Xu Cheng Ran suddenly asked Zhao Yan to go on a date, revealing his intention that they would not return home that night and instructing her to bring her ID. He then drove her directly to the Marriage Registration Center.
Zhao Yan was utterly shocked, accusing him of rushing things and demanding if he had taken her ID without permission. Xu Cheng Ran admitted to taking her ID but explained that he knew she disliked grand gestures and that he feared she might change her mind if he delayed. He passionately declared his love and asked her to marry him. Seeing Zhao Yan about to turn and leave, he quickly knelt down to beg for forgiveness.
Zhao Yan acknowledged her affection for him but expressed reservations, particularly regarding their perceived social differences due to his "rich second generation" background. Xu Cheng Ran explained that he had always worked independently since college, even starting a business with Gu Chuan, and viewed his family's wealth as a responsibility rather than a privilege. He confessed that he had already returned to Reindeer Group and had been avoiding telling her out of fear of the immense responsibility.
He clarified that his return was to contribute and fulfill his duties, not to seek personal gain, as it was his family's business and he didn't want to be a man irresponsible towards his family. Then, he earnestly reaffirmed his deep commitment, stating his desire to spend his entire life with her. To further demonstrate his unwavering resolve, he revealed that he had shaved his head.
Deeply moved by his sincerity and unique proposal, Zhao Yan finally agreed to marry him, despite playfully teasing him about his bald head. Overjoyed, Xu Cheng Ran immediately ushered her into the Marriage Registration Center. Soon after, Gu Chuan formally signed the contract with Reindeer Group, with Xu Cheng Ran's father present. Xu Cheng Ran's father congratulated Gu Chuan on winning the bid, praising his design for impressing the experts.
Gu Chuan humbly credited his assistant, Jiang Xiaoning, for the design's core concept. Xu Cheng Ran's father, feigning surprise, recognized Jiang Xiaoning as the daughter of his former colleague, Jiang Guang Da, expressing his delight at seeing her all grown up. He then invited them all to celebrate at a restaurant.
Instead, the four, including the newly married Xu Cheng Ran and Zhao Yan, along with Gu Chuan and Jiang Xiaoning, gathered at Gu Chuan’s home, where Jiang Xiaoning had prepared a sumptuous celebratory dinner. Xu Cheng Ran, exuberant, playfully boasted to Gu Chuan about his new marital status. They toasted to the couple's happiness, the successful partnership with Reindeer Group, and their enduring friendship.
Zhao Yan warmly praised Jiang Xiaoning's thoughtfulness and selflessness to Gu Chuan, urging him to always consider her. Xu Cheng Ran also thanked Jiang Xiaoning, humorously crediting her for helping him win Zhao Yan's heart. As they continued their joyful celebration, Xu Cheng Ran jokingly warned Gu Chuan that if he ever mistreated Jiang Xiaoning, he would hold Gu Chuan personally responsible.
